Cost of a new key
The process of getting a brand new Honda Civic car key replacement is a costly task. Cost depends on many factors. The kind of key, its age, as well as the car model all affect the price.
The cost of a brand new Honda Civic car key replacement can vary from $145 to $95 on average. This includes the cost of the key itself cutting the key and programming it. It could also include towing the vehicle to the dealership.
A Honda Civic key can be either a regular or transponder key. Keys can be programmed by a locksmith or by an Honda dealer.
If you have transponder keys, they must be programmed to the onboard computer of your car. If the key does not have the correct code, the vehicle will not start. It could cost an additional $100 to retrieve the key code from the Honda database.
Remote keys are the most technologically advanced type of key and are the most expensive to replace. This type of key requires an expert to program it. You will need to have your car at hand for the technician to program the key. The VIN, also known as the Vehicle Identification Number, will assist the technician identify the information needed to program the key.
